About this Project:

-the stake will be on pokerstars.com/pokerstars.eu

-As mentioned in the introduction, the stake will start with the player playing $3.50 180man sngs and low and micro stakes mtts.

-As the player improves and the bankroll grows, buy in limits will be increased as well.

-Assigned starting roll for the player is $5k. I will send $500 to the player in the beginning and reload always when the amount in account is busted.

-profit split in the beginning will be 50/50.
For each 5k profit the player makes, he will receive a bonus payment of $200 from me. So for example if the player has made $4900 profit at one point, the split up to that point was 50/50, meaning both the player and the backer got $2450. Now when the player profits for another $500 for example, the player gets $250 of that plus a $200 bonus, so $450 total. This equals an effective cut in favor of the player of 54% of all profits up to $50k, when the cut improves further in favor of the player.

-at $50k profit, the general cut increases in favor of the player to 55%(player)/45%(backer). The player will continue to receive a $200 bonus payment from me for each $5k profit he makes, which makes his effective long run cut 59% of all profits.

Buy out of Make Up:

You can buy out of make up any time that you want at the cut that you are staked for. So in the beginning that means if you are 2k in make up, you can buy out for 1k (50%) and leave the stake. Later if you have a 55% cut, and you are 2k in make up, you can buy out for $1100 (55% of that) and leave the stake. The bonus money will not be considered here, you can just keep that.

Leaving the Stake:

You can leave the stake when not in make up, after you have bought out of make up or if I drop you. You can not leave the stake when none of the above is the case.
